HDFC Flexi Cap Fund vs Nippon India Growth Mid Cap Fund

Side-by-side comparison of returns, risk, expenses, holdings and performance. AI-powered insights included.

ParameterAHDFC Flexi Cap Fund - Direct Plan - GrowthBNippon India Growth Mid Cap Fund - Direct Plan - Growth
Fund HouseHDFC Mutual FundNippon India
CategoryMulti CapMid Cap
NAV (β‚Ή)1945.714845.02
AUM (β‚Ή Cr)10.05 Lac Cr4.58 Lac Cr
Expense Ratio (%)0.67%1.26%
RiskometerVery HighVery High
Volatility12.9715.97
Sharpe Ratio0.871.17
1 Year Return (%)-0.81%10.17%
3 Year Return (%)17.84%25.15%
5 Year Return (%)17.6%22.32%
Since Launch (%)14.35%18.36%
Min SIP (β‚Ή)500500
Min Lumpsum (β‚Ή)10001000
Launch Date3 April 20063 January 2013
Exit LoadNilNil
Fund ManagerRoshi Jain; Gopal Agrawal (3.8 years yrs)Amber Singhania; Kinjal Desai; Rupesh Patel (8.0 years yrs)
BenchmarkNifty 500 Multicap 50:25:25 TRINifty Midcap 150 TRI
Top 3 HoldingsHDFC Bank Ltd. (6.5%), ICICI Bank Ltd. (5.8%), Reliance Industries Ltd. (4.9%)BSE Ltd. (4.21%), Fortis Healthcare Ltd. (2.76%), The Federal Bank Ltd. (2.57%)
Asset AllocationEquity: 97.00% | T-Bills: 3.00%Equity: 98.55%
Portfolio Turnover26%74%
